Is it possible to get transparency in a PNG24 outputformat? I'm trying to display a 24bit ecw image in my cartoweb application (3.2.0) with vector layers in transparency over the image.
I cannot output the transparency with following mapfile (points and polygons 
hide the image)
...
IMAGETYPE PNG24
...
OUTPUTFORMAT
    NAME PNG24
    DRIVER "GD/PNG"
    MIMETYPE "image/png"
    EXTENSION PNG
    FORMATOPTION "INTERLACE=OFF"
    IMAGEMODE RGBA
   TRANSPARENT ON
 END
...
LAYER
   NAME "msMont" #mare
   DATA "elba.ecw"
   TYPE RASTER
END
....
The behaviour doesn't change if I set:

"force_imagetype" "jpeg"

in raster metadata

**********************************

If I set normal png outputformat, I get transparency but image quality reduced 
to 8 bit:

OUTPUTFORMAT
   NAME png
  DRIVER "GD/PNG"
   MIMETYPE "image/png"
   IMAGEMODE PC256
   EXTENSION "png"
  FORMATOPTION "INTERLACE=OFF"
   TRANSPARENT ON
 END
